Nord Franche-Comté. Cyber summit: Two days to assess cybersecurity in Belfort

Belfort, France – April 21, 2026 – The Cap Cyber 2026 conference will take place on April 23-24, 2026, at the CCI Territoire de Belfort, located at 1 rue Fréry in Belfort, France. The event focuses on the intersection of artificial intelligence and cybersecurity, addressing emerging threats such as AI-enhanced attacks, deepfakes, and automated intrusion attempts. Organizers aim to provide practical solutions for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) to integrate these realities into their business strategies.

The conference will feature technical experts, legal professionals, academics, business leaders, chief information security officers (CISOs), and institutional representatives. A key session titled “Consuming Less and Securing More: Example of Embedded AI” will be presented by Ciprian Melian, CEO of Livdéo, creator of Dicte. The event emphasizes compliance with regulations including GDPR, cloud security, and data sovereignty, although offering actionable insights for local businesses in environmental, human resources, and operational domains.

Myriam Quéméner, President of the Cap Cyber 2026 Congress and magistrate at the Paris Court of Appeal’s public prosecutor’s office, will deliver opening remarks alongside the Prefect of the Territoire de Belfort. The conference is organized by the CCI Territoire de Belfort and supported by the French Tech Bourgogne-Franche-Comté initiative.

The Cap Cyber 2026 congress aims to demystify cybersecurity challenges for SMEs, which remain particularly vulnerable despite limited dedicated resources. By fostering connections between businesses and experts, the event seeks to build a trusted local ecosystem for cybersecurity resilience.
